Types of Glass for Bifold Doors

When it pertains to picking replacement glass for your bifold doors, there are several alternatives to consider. Here are a few of the most popular kinds of glass:
Low-E Glass: Low-E (Low Emissivity) glass is a kind of energy-efficient glass that assists to minimize heat transfer in between the inside your home and outdoors. This type of glass is ideal for house owners who desire to lower their energy expenses and lessen their carbon footprint.Tempered Glass: Tempered glass, likewise referred to as toughened glass, is a kind of shatterproof glass that is designed to shatter into small, blunt fragments in the event of damage. This kind of glass is perfect for house owners with children or pets.Laminated Glass: Laminated glass is a kind of shatterproof glass that consists of 2 or more panes of glass separated by a layer of plastic. This type of glass is perfect for house owners who wish to reduce the danger of injury in the event of damage.Solar Glass: Solar glass is a type of glass that is created to minimize the quantity of UV rays that enter your home. This type of glass is perfect for house owners who wish to reduce the risk of fading and staining of their furniture and carpets.

Step-by-Step Guide to Replacing Glass in Bifold Doors

Replacing the glass in your bifold doors can be a DIY-friendly task, but it’s vital to follow the proper procedures to ensure a safe and effective installation.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you get going:
Prepare the Area: Before starting the task, make sure to clear the location around the bifold doors of any furniture or obstructions.Eliminate the Old Glass: Remove the old glass from the bifold doors, making sure to avoid any sharp edges or broken glass.Clean the Frame: Clean the frame of the bifold doors to get rid of any particles or old adhesive.Procedure the Glass: Measure the glass to guarantee that it fits perfectly into the frame of the bifold doors.Apply Adhesive: Apply a small quantity of adhesive to the frame of the bifold doors and attach the new glass.Secure the Glass: Secure the glass in location utilizing the manufacturer’s advised fastening system.Test the Glass: Test the glass to ensure that it is securely in location and that there are no gaps or leaks.
